Mercado Bitcoin, Brazil’s largest crypto exchange, reached an agreement with Brazilian energy trader Comerc to release two renewable energy tokens, according to Reuters.

The first token will work as a cashback for Comerc customers who generate renewable energy through its distributed generation system, Sou Vagalume. The company plans to allow the purchase of the token for a fixed amount and later offer the digital asset for trading in a secondary market. Bitcoin Market and Comerc plan to launch a second token, backed by the International REC Standard. It is still in preliminary stages.
